Before starting any assignment, physicians must complete licensing, credentialing and compliance requirements.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Your_Medical_License\"><\/span><b>Your Medical License<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Every state where you work needs its own medical license. You cannot use one license across multiple states. Getting a license can take six weeks to six months, so apply early.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The good news is the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C) lets qualifying doctors apply to more than 40 states at once. If you plan to work in several states, this is the fastest route.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"DEA_Registration\"><\/span><b>DEA Registration<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">If you prescribe controlled substances, you need a federal DEA registration. While a federal DEA registration can often be transferred or updated to cover a new state, you cannot practice using an outdated location handle.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Crucially, many states also require a separate State Controlled Substance (CDS) or Controlled Substance Registration (CSR) permit in addition to your federal DEA number. Missing this state-specific CDS license is a frequent bottleneck that catches physicians off guard. Check both federal and state-level requirements before every new assignment to avoid limits on your prescriptive authority.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Malpractice_Insurance\"><\/span><b>Malpractice Insurance<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Malpractice insurance protects you if a patient files a complaint. Most locum agencies provide it, but there is a catch: agency coverage usually stops when your assignment ends.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Tail coverage protects you after the assignment is over, covering complaints that come in later. Always confirm in writing who pays for tail coverage, you, the agency, or the facility. Never rely on a verbal promise.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Your_Master_Document_Checklist\"><\/span><b>Your Master Document Checklist<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Gather these essential credentials, health records, and training certificates into a centralized file before reaching out to any agency or facility:<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Professional_Credentials\"><\/span><b>Professional Credentials<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Current CV with no unexplained gaps<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Medical school diploma<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Residency and fellowship certificates<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Board certification<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">All active state medical licenses<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Federal DEA registration certificate<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">State Controlled Substance (CDS\/CSR) registrations (where applicable)<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">BLS \/ ACLS certifications<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Malpractice insurance certificate (including tail coverage details)<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">NPDB self-query report<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Government-issued photo ID<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Three to five professional references with current contact details<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Health_Screenings_and_Compliance\"><\/span><b>Health Screenings and Compliance<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Immunization records (Flu, Hepatitis B, and MMR vaccines)<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Annual TB (Tuberculosis) test results<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">HIPAA training certificate<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Fire safety and emergency training certificates<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Credentialing_and_What_It_Means\"><\/span><b>Credentialing and What It Means<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Credentialing is how a hospital verifies your qualifications before granting clinical privileges. Through <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.ecfmg.org\/online-services\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\"><b>Primary Source Verification<\/b><\/a> <span style=\"font-weight: 400\">(PSV), credentialing teams contact your medical school, residency program, licensing board, and certifying organizations directly to confirm your credentials.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The process typically takes 30 to 90 days. Industry data shows that incomplete applications, employment gaps, and inconsistent dates are among the most common causes of delays. Keeping your licenses, certifications and work history up to date can help speed up approval and reduce onboarding delays.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Adapting_to_Facility-Specific_Training\"><\/span><b>Adapting to Facility-Specific Training<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">While your core compliance documents (like HIPAA certificates) are standard, some facilities accept certificates from outside providers, while others require you to complete their internal training modules. Always confirm these details with your credentialing coordinator before your start date to avoid repeating work you have already completed.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Staying_Organized_Across_Multiple_Assignments\"><\/span><b>Staying Organized Across Multiple Assignments<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The more assignments you take, the harder it gets to track everything. Licenses expire. Certifications lapse. Insurance certificates change.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Set a reminder every three months to review your documents. Check what is expiring soon and renew it early. Tools like CAQH ProView let you upload your documents once and share them with multiple facilities, saving you hours of repeated paperwork.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Common_Documentation_Mistakes_That_Delay_Approval\"><\/span><b>Common Documentation Mistakes That Delay Approval<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Even small mistakes in your paperwork can slow down approval for locum tenens jobs. Credentialing teams check every detail, so accuracy matters from the start. A common issue is missing job history. This includes missing job dates or failing to explain gaps in work. Even short gaps should be clearly listed.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Expired certifications can also cause delays. Always check that your licenses, board certifications, and training records are up to date. Old or missing immunization records can also slow things down.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Another mistake is using outdated references. Facilities need current contact details and recent professional references who can confirm your clinical experience. Before you submit anything, review all documents carefully. A complete and correct file helps avoid delays and keeps your approval process smooth.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Tips_for_a_Faster_Start\"><\/span><b>Tips for a Faster Start<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><b>Submit a complete packet: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> Missing documents are the number one cause of credentialing delays.<\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"><br \/>\n<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><b>Build a credentials PDF: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400\"> Compile all your master documents into one organized file with a clear cover page. For a comprehensive, step-by-step breakdown of every required item, please review our comprehensive Master Document Checklist outlined above.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Can_I_Work_in_Multiple_States_as_a_Locum_Tenens_Physician\"><\/span><b>Can I Work in Multiple States as a Locum Tenens Physician?<\/b><span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Yes, but you must have a valid medical license and, in most states, a corresponding state-controlled-substance registration for each state where you plan to practice. If you qualify for the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C), you may be able to obtain licenses in multiple states faster and with less paperwork.<\/span><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Locum tenens assignments offer flexibility and rewarding opportunities, but you cannot start working until your documentation is approved.
